We keep coming back to Christmas, O God,
even though we’ve been here so many times.
We’ve been to the manger.
Year after year, we make the journey because the story is in us.
And we will come again, as long as we imagine what can be, and isn’t yet.
We come again to light the candle of Hope.
We celebrate the Hope that is already here.
And we imagine all the ways Hope is still needed in our unfinished world.
And we pray for Hope still to come.
We come again to light the candle of Peace.
Peace is here. All the Peace we need.
And we imagine all the ways Peace is still needed in our unfinished world.
So we pray for Peace still to come.
We come again to light the candle of Joy.
Joy is here. All the Joy we need.
And we imagine all the ways Joy is still needed in our unfinished world.
So we pray for Joy still to come.
We come again to light the candle of Love.
Love is here. All the Love we need.
And we imagine all the ways Love is still needed in our unfinished world.
So we pray for Love still to come.
We keep coming back to Christmas, O God,
because our prayers are needed.
Amen.
